"I have been working on some Fall of the Reich units for my 20mm collection since returning from holiday.

One of the units is the Reichsarbeitsdienst "Albert Speer" panzer grenadier Abteilung. Some of this unit made up "Kampfgruppe 1001 nights" who fought in the Seelow heights. The figures are from Simons Soldiers Range, medic from FAA…"
